Step-by-step explanation:
Given
(x + 9)² = 169 ( take the square root of both sides )
x + 9 = ± = ± 13 ( subtract 9 from both sides )
x = - 9 ± 13
Thus
x = - 9 - 13 = - 22
x = - 9 + 13 = 4
2 angles are less than a right angle.
Is states that sum of all interior angles of any polygon is fixed which is given by formula : (n-2)*180 degree.
Sum of all the three angles of a triangle is ( n-2 ) *180degree = (3-2)*180 degree = 180 degree.
since one angle is 90 degree, any other angle can't be of 90 degree or more otherwise it won't satisfy condition of sum of interior angles.

Answer:
14
Step-by-step explanation:
To calculate the greatest common factor (GCF) of 28 and 42, we need to factor each number (factors of 28 = 1, 2, 4, 7, 14, 28; factors of 42 = 1, 2, 3, 6, 7, 14, 21, 42) and choose the greatest factor that exactly divides both 28 and 42, i.e., 14.
